    The webtoon 
  • Jiwon is the ultimate Broken Bird in the first timeline. Her best friend is a two-faced jealous brat who sabotages her relationships both in school and at work so Jiwon has no one but her; her husband is an abusive prick whose family treats her like a slave; and she ends up getting cancer, stuck in a hospital room with no visitors. She finally goes to see her husband, only to catch him and her best friend in bed together and ends up getting slapped onto a vanity corner, hitting her head and bleeding to death. It's a miracle she kept any kind of compassion and kindness after that.
    • Jiwon's funeral had to be arranged by Jihyeok, since she had no living relatives. All the attendees note how wonderful a person she was and their regrets about never getting to know her better. Special note to Jiye and her friends, who found out too late Sumin's deception and regret never apologizing to Jiwon over their behavior during school.
  • Juran Yang is also fated to become a Broken Bird before Jiwon steps in to help her; she has to leave her newborn daughter in order to work, is harassed by Mr. Kim, and her husband is cheating on her with a coworker. In the first timeline, she is driven out of U&K Foods by Mr. Kim, while in the second she catches her husband cheating and collapses, discovering cancer cells in her stomach afterward.
  • Jiwon has finally hooked Minhwan and Sumin up (without their knowledge) thus completing her revenge. Instead of feeling satisfied, she stands outside the cab where the two are making out sobbing her eyes out.
  • Jiwon and Sumin's weddings to Minhwan are both pathetically sad. Their weddings are tightly controlled by their mother-in-law; they are forced to wear a dowdy wedding dress, and they end up sitting alone in the bride's room until their "best friend" shows up to steal the spotlight.
  • Jaok Kim was left to die on her kitchen floor by Sumin after having a stroke caused by the shock of learning her son, Minhwan, is infertile. She's considered an awful mother-in-law by both Sumin and Jiwon, but the latter is disgusted by what Sumin did.
    • Her final death by Sumin is even more horrible; she's unable to move while her daughter-in-law injects air bubbles into her IV, ensuring her a slow, painful death.
  • Jihyeok's big secret. He is also a time traveler like Jiwon, returning to the past to save Jiwon from her fate after never being able to tell her his feelings and forced to watch Jiwon suffer for ten years.
  • Sumin's final fate: life in prison without any contact from the outside world, while the one person she despised the most goes on to live a wonderful life. She was a horrible person, but she was also a pitiful girl who could have had a better life if she didn’t hold that grudge against Jiwon and took responsibility for her actions.
    The drama 
  • Jiwon breaking down in tears when she realizes her beloved, deceased father masqueraded as the taxi driver who gave her a second chance at life.
  • Jiwon being badly bullied at school. The only person to "stand up to them" was Sumin, who says things like "You shouldn't torment your friends!" while looking as if she was enjoying that torment.
